VDAC1 ELISA kits are immunoassay tools for the measurement of the protein voltage dependent anion channel 1, which is encoded by the VDAC1 gene in humans. Functionally, this protein is known to be involved in the apoptotic pathway and epithelial cell differentiation. The canonical protein structure is reported to have an amino acid length of 283 residues, a mass of 30.8 kDa, and is a member of the Eukaryotic mitochondrial porin protein family. It is known to be localized in the mitochondria and cell membrane and is reported to be expressed in erythrocytes. The protein has been noted to be post-translationally ubiquitinated and phosphorylated. Other alias names for this target include voltage-dependent anion-selective channel protein 1, outer mitochondrial membrane protein porin 1, plasmalemmal porin, porin 31HL, porin 31HM, and PORIN.
